# Queries by Title

{% hint style="info" %}
It is used to query whether a company/person is an e-Invoice taxpayer or not by TITLE.
{% endhint %}

## GET /GlobalCompany/Check/Name/{Name}

> Ünvandan mükellef olup olmadığı sorgular.

```json
{"openapi":"3.0.1","info":{"title":"General API","version":"v1"},"servers":[{"url":"/general"}],"security":[{"Bearer":[]}],"components":{"securitySchemes":{"Bearer":{"type":"http","description":"API anahtar� giriniz","scheme":"Bearer","bearerFormat":"JWT"}},"schemas":{"GlobalUserType":{"enum":["Invoice","DespatchAdvice"],"type":"string"},"GlobalCompanyInfoResponse":{"type":"object","properties":{"TaxNumber":{"type":"string","nullable":true},"Title":{"type":"string","nullable":true},"FirstCreatedTime":{"type":"string","format":"date-time"},"CreationTime":{"type":"string","format":"date-time"},"DocumentType":{"type":"string","nullable":true},"Name":{"type":"string","nullable":true},"Type":{"type":"string","nullable":true}},"additionalProperties":false}}},"paths":{"/GlobalCompany/Check/Name/{Name}":{"get":{"tags":["GlobalCompany"],"summary":"Ünvandan mükellef olup olmadığı sorgular.","parameters":[{"name":"Name","in":"path","description":"","required":true,"schema":{"type":"string"}},{"name":"globalUserType","in":"query","description":"","schema":{"$ref":"#/components/schemas/GlobalUserType"}}],"responses":{"200":{"description":"Ünvandan mükellef olup olmadığı sorgular.","content":{"application/json":{"schema":{"type":"array","items":{"$ref":"#/components/schemas/GlobalCompanyInfoResponse"}}}}},"400":{"description":"Geçersiz İstek | Gönderdiğiniz istekte geçersiz veriler bulunduğu anlamında gelmektedir | Detaylar için <a target=\"_blank\" href=\"https://developer.nilvera.com/hata-kodlari#badrequest-400\">tıklayınız</a>"},"403":{"description":"Yetkisiz Erişim | Bu uca erişmek için gerekli yetkiye sahip olmadığınız durumda dönülür"},"404":{"description":"Parametrede belirtilen kayıt bulunamadığında dönülür | Detaylar için <a target=\"_blank\" href=\"https://developer.nilvera.com/hata-kodlari#notfound-404\">tıklayınız</a>"}}}}}}
```

{% tabs %}
{% tab title="C#" %}

```csharp
var client = new RestClient("https://apitest.nilvera.com/general/GlobalCompany/Check/Name/furkan?globalUserType=Invoice");
client.Timeout = -1;
var request = new RestRequest(Method.GET);
request.AddHeader("Authorization", "Bearer <API KEY>");
IRestResponse response = client.Execute(request);
Console.WriteLine(response.Content);
```

{% endtab %}

{% tab title="PHP - cURL" %}

```php
<?php
$curl = curl_init();
curl_setopt_array($curl, array(
  CURLOPT_URL => 'https://apitest.nilvera.com/general/GlobalCompany/Check/Name/furkan?globalUserType=Invoice',
  CURLOPT_RETURNTRANSFER => true,
  CURLOPT_ENCODING => '',
  CURLOPT_MAXREDIRS => 10,
  CURLOPT_TIMEOUT => 0,
  CURLOPT_FOLLOWLOCATION => true,
  CURLOPT_HTTP_VERSION => CURL_HTTP_VERSION_1_1,
  CURLOPT_CUSTOMREQUEST => 'GET',
  CURLOPT_HTTPHEADER => array(
    'Authorization: Bearer <API KEY>'
  ),
));
$response = curl_exec($curl);
curl_close($curl);
echo $response;
```

{% endtab %}

{% tab title="NodeJs - Axios" %}

```javascript
var axios = require('axios');
var config = {
  method: 'get',
  url: 'https://apitest.nilvera.com/general/GlobalCompany/Check/Name/furkan?globalUserType=Invoice',
  headers: { 
    'Authorization': 'Bearer <API KEY>'
  }
};
axios(config)
.then(function (response) {
  console.log(JSON.stringify(response.data));
})
.catch(function (error) {
  console.log(error);
});
```

{% endtab %}
{% endtabs %}
